Chart notes

NAUGHTY DESTINY assumed the lead under a snug hold down the backstretch, rolled along setting an even tempo uncontested throughout the bend, moved strong in the two path in upper stretch and had plenty left late holding well for the frontwinning win. MISTY EYED was hustled from the get go settling between runners tracking the leader while in the second flight, had to be checked out in tight with runners on both sides at the seven sixteenths pole, kept pace isolated in mid-division around the oval, shifted to the four path full of run in the late stretch drive, could not get to the winner who had things her own way up top throughout but did show grit still getting the nod for the runners up position between rivals at the wire. SOCIETY'S KAT had a poor beginning, hesitated then hopped up on the start trailing the field, advanced smartly outside of runners along the backside, closed the gap while widest circling foes four wide at the quarter pole, angled to the five path having clear run in the drive and rallied late just missing out on getting up outside for the place share showing a solid effort considering the break. ONDINE LADY was fractious behind the gate prior the start, had the rail being checked briefly coming up to the pacesetter at the nine sixteenths pole, sat poised measuring the leader on the turn, remained on the fence in the mix at the top of the lane, drifted out considerably under left handing asking from the sixteenth pole to the seventy yard marker and faded late losing the three way duel for second at the finish line. ZIPPY GAMBLE broke with the group but dropped back outside through the backstretch to be in last place at the half mile marker, co-trailed two wide outside another in the turn running, swung out widest in the six path at the head of the lane but could not get into contention, passing only a troubled rival in deep stretch. CRUMLIN TROUBLE pressed the issue early on the outside, tracked the frontrunner three deep by the half, remained close going two wide with the leader in her sights while keeping pace on the turn, shifted to the three path in hunt straightening out for the stretch run, idled by the sixteenth pole between horses, had to be checked with the inside rival bearing out coming up to the seventy yard marker and could not factor afterwards. BRAVO KATE was all alone sitting in midfield down the backside, retreated through the turn while two wide at the quarter pole, moved to the three path turning for home but had little to give in the stretch running. NO WHAMMIE settled on the rail near the rear having only one beaten at the half, took the shortest way around the bend seeing the field in tandem with an outside foe, swung out to the five path for the stretch run but failed to menace in the drive to the wire. STEWARDS INQUIRY THROUGH THE STRETCH RUN IN THE VICINITY OF THE SEVENTY YARD MARKER RESULTED IN #1 ONDINE LADY BEING DISQUALIFIED AND PLACED SIXTH FOR INTERFERENCE ON #7 CRUMLIN TROUBLE
